Weathernews Inc. (Weathernews) Thursday announced a new global Emission Status Monitoring Service it says is intended to provide total support for compliance with the European Union (EU) Monitoring, Reporting and Verification (MRV) regulation.

As Ship & Bunker has reported, the MRV regulation requires shipping companies to submit ship-specific monitoring plans to verifiers for approval by the end of the August 2017, with per-voyage monitoring set to start on January 1, 2018.

Weathernews stresses that the Emission Status Monitoring Service is not an EU MRV certification service, but rather a support service for shipping companies' EU MRV compliance.

"The company will fully utilise the service infrastructure and databases developed in support of the shipping industry for approximately half a century to reduce the workload of shipping companies in compliance with EU MRV," explains Weathernews.

In July, Weathernews, which provides weather routing services, port forecasts, and other weather-driven risk communication services aimed at reducing bunker costs, opened a new subsidiary in Moscow, Weathernews Rus LLC., to support "more cost effective voyages" across the Arctic's Northern Sea Route (NSR).
